BRITO MENDEZ, Eligio Cándido; GUERRA ROSALES, Julia María  y  RODRIGUEZ BAEZ, Raudel. Conducta de riesgo en infecciones de transmisión sexual y embarazo. Rev Cubana Med Gen Integr [online]. 2003, vol.19, n.1. ISSN 0864-2125.

This cross-sectional descriptive research work studied 239 adolescents from "Batalla de Guisa" polytechnical school in Río Cauto during the first semester of 2001. They were administered an anonymous survey and the data collected were processed by simple counting and represented in statistical tables. The results were the following: most of the adolescents had their first sexual intercourse at the age of 11 to 16 years, more than half of them at the age of 15 years on. 41 % had had sexual relations with 2 or more sexual partners at the same time. 79,17 % of males did not use condom or did it occasionally whereas females did not demand the use of condom. Only 61,34 % used any contraceptive method, therefore sexual relations in 55,14 % of adolescents may be a risk factor for pregnancy and in 46,84 % may be a risk factor for sexually transmitted diseases. The main sources of information told by the adolescents are mass media and family physicians.
